The Benefits of Probiotics in the UK and US

Probiotics are live bacteria and yeasts that are good for your health, especially your digestive system. They are known to provide numerous benefits and can be found in various products such as supplements, yogurts, and even pickles. The use of probiotics has increased in popularity in the UK and US as more people are becoming aware of their beneficial effects.

Improved Digestive Health

One of the primary benefits of probiotics is their ability to improve digestive health. Probiotics can help to restore the natural balance of bacteria in the gut, which can be disrupted by antibiotics, poor diet, and stress. By promoting the growth of friendly bacteria, probiotics can help to reduce bloating, constipation, and diarrhea. They may also help to prevent the development of various digestive disorders, such as inflammatory bowel disease.

Boost Immune Function

Another significant benefit of probiotics is their ability to boost our immune system. Research shows that the bacteria in our gut play a critical role in regulating our immune system. Probiotics can help to strengthen our immune system by promoting the growth of beneficial bacteria and reducing harmful bacteria. This can help to prevent common infections such as the cold and flu, and may also help to prevent autoimmune disorders.

Reduced Risk of Allergies

Studies have shown that probiotics may also have a positive impact on our allergic response. Our gut bacteria play an essential role in regulating our immune system's response to allergens, and probiotics can help to modulate this response. A review of 23 randomized controlled trials found that probiotics can help to reduce the risk of allergy, especially in children.

Lowered Risk of Heart Disease

Probiotics may also have a beneficial effect on heart health. Research shows that certain strains of probiotics can help to lower cholesterol levels and blood pressure, both of which are significant risk factors for heart disease. A study of 70 overweight individuals found that a daily probiotic supplement reduced LDL cholesterol levels and improved markers of insulin resistance, which may help to prevent heart disease.

Improved Mental Health

There is growing evidence that our gut bacteria play a significant role in our mental health. Probiotics can help to improve our mental health by regulating neurotransmitters, reducing inflammation, and modulating the hypothalamic-pituitary-adrenal axis, which is responsible for the stress response. A study of 70 individuals with depression found that a daily probiotic supplement improved symptoms of depression and anxiety.
